BOARD OF HEALTH
MINUTES OF THE MEEl'nm OF July 25, 1973
VARIANCES
Request received from Schofield Brothers for a variance for Frank F. Sylvia, Jr.
in regard to his sewage disposal system. There was an evaluation by Gary Hess,
and letter from Paul Ander9on, District Sanitary Engineer, noting that the
system should be at least 1'~ away from the neighboring pond. After discussion,
Board felt Mr. Sylvia had sufficient land to install proper system without being
granted a variance, and it was denied.
Variance also requested by Schofield Brothers, Inc. for Daniel G. Wheeler for a
sewage disposal system. Because of the small parcel of land, the Board felt
there was no solution to the problem except to have Mr. Wheeler raise his house
and elevate the system. Letter to be sent to Mr. Wheeler in this regard.
